La Salle Defeated SWU in Game 2 Captured 2013 PCCL Title

The 2008 PCCL champion, De La Salle University Green Archers defeated the visiting Southwestern University (SWU) Cobras during the Game Two of the Philippine Collegiate Champions League (PCCL) Finals and captured the title on Tuesday, December 17 at the San Juan Arena. La Salle Defeated SWU Cobras in Game One of PCCL Final

The De La Salle University Green Archers defeated the Southwestern University Cobras during the Game One of the Philippine Collegiate Champions League basketball competition. La Salle routed the SWU Cobras with the final score at 64-54 on Monday, December 16, 2013 at the FilOil Flying V Arena in San Juan, Metro Manila for the PCCL … Read more

Kobe Paras Accepts Scholarship in LA Cathedral High (USA)

Highly popular High School basketball star in the Philippines Kobe Paras opted to accept a basketball scholarship at Cathedral High School in Los Angeles, California, U.S.A as confirmed by his father Benjie Paras.
